Perennial herbaceous plant of the Liliaceae family, 10-20 cm high with 6-10 intense blue-violet flowers placed at the apex of the single stem. The leaves are two and develop long and narrow, embraced to the stem from the base up to about its half. It grows in the woods where it blooms in March and April. In the Park it is more easily found in shady places, which it cheers with its beautiful blue blooms.
